Siemens Brings Code-Based Engineering to Factory Floor HMI

SIMATIC AX WinCC Unified Elements lets automation engineers use Git, CI/CD pipelines, and AI-generated code to build visualization projects.

Siemens has launched SIMATIC AX WinCC Unified Elements, an engineering application that brings modern software development practices to industrial visualization projects. Available now exclusively in the United States, the tool allows automation engineers to build human-machine interface (HMI) systems using the same workflows IT developers rely on—version control, continuous integration, and code-based configuration.

The application addresses a growing challenge in manufacturing: traditional graphical engineering tools are struggling to keep pace with the speed and collaboration models that newer engineers expect. SIMATIC AX WinCC Unified Elements runs on the SIMATIC WinCC Unified system and supports both code-based and graphical development in a single environment.

Core capabilities

At the center of the platform is YAML-based project generation. Engineers can define complete automation projects in human-readable YAML files, combining AI-generated code, configuration scripts, and reusable libraries into deployable builds. The system supports hybrid workflows, allowing teams to work simultaneously in graphical editors and direct code, with changes reflected in real time across both interfaces.

Native Git integration provides full version history, branching, and merge-request workflows for visualization projects—capabilities that have been standard in software development but rare in industrial automation tooling. The IDE is built on the Open VSX marketplace, enabling engineers to customize their development environment and receive background updates without forced upgrades or additional licensing costs.

The platform also supports custom web controls within the same environment, eliminating the need for external APIs. According to Siemens, this open architecture is designed to accommodate future integrations and tooling extensions.

Why it matters

Manufacturers face a dual pressure: product cycles are accelerating while the pool of engineers trained in legacy automation systems is shrinking. Younger engineers increasingly expect development environments that support collaboration, automation, and version control—tools that have been standard in web and enterprise software for years but largely absent from factory floor engineering. By bridging that gap, Siemens is positioning its platform to appeal to a broader talent pool while enabling faster iteration on visualization projects. The shift also opens the door to AI-assisted code generation and CI/CD pipelines in environments where manual configuration has been the norm.

Expanding the SIMATIC AX family

SIMATIC AX WinCC Unified Elements extends Siemens' SIMATIC AX family, which previously focused on programmable logic controller (PLC) programming, into the visualization layer. The result is a unified environment where engineers can develop both control logic and user interfaces using consistent, IT-aligned workflows.

Cory Rinaldi, Portfolio Sales Enablement Manager for SCADA and Edge at Siemens North America, noted that the initial release supports WinCC Unified PC Runtime applications and is designed to expand flexibility within the Siemens automation portfolio without compromising industrial reliability standards.

Adrien Amar, Global Business Development Manager for Software Defined Automation at Siemens Digital Industries, framed the launch as part of a broader shift: "For decades, we've helped manufacturers automate their production lines; now we're automating the automation itself."
